Abscondee jailed for drug trafficking in jail

PREVIOUSLY remanded prisoner Maxwell Monah was sentenced to three years imprisonment, in his absence, last Friday.

Magistrate Chandra Sohan inflicted the custodial punishment on the absentee after convicting him of trafficking 99 grammes of marijuana at New Amsterdam Prison.

In addition, the prisoner, of Number 30, West Coast Berbice, was fined $39,600, the street value of the narcotic with the alternative of another 12 weeks in jail.

Assistant Superintendent of Police Fazil Karimbaksh, prosecuting, said the convict absconded after being granted bail.

Monah, who had been on remand pending trial of another criminal case, last attended Court on December 13, 2007, when he was searched at the penitentiary where the drug was unearthed from under his scrotum.
